Beer Cheese Dip

What goes better with a totcho bar than beer cheese dip? Other toppings yes, but a beer cheese really leveled it up!

Shout out to the Food Network app and Katie Lee Biegel for this recipe (only a few modifications).

In a sauce pan I melted 3 tbsp. butter and added 3 tbsp. flour. I then added about 4 cloves of garlic, chopped because more garlic is always better, always. Once it became fragrant, I slowly whisked in one beer (a German pilsner as that was on hand) and 1 tbsp. Dijon mustard. After it simmered for a bit and thickened, next was to slowly whisk in sharp white cheddar cheese (8oz. block, freshly grated). I decided it wasn’t enough cheese, so I added more shredded sharp white cheddar cheese. I then seasoned with some salt and black pepper. After allowing it to bubble and simmer for 5 or so minutes, I lowered the heat and added ¼ cup of heavy cream. I continued to let it simmer and thicken.

As mentioned, it was the perfect topping on tots. Pair with some green onions, crispy bacon and jalapeños! It also made for a great side dip!
